Molson Coors Beverage Company: Update to credit analysis

Our credit view of Molson Coors reflects its disciplined financial policy and its strong and consistent free cash flow, constrained by exposure to declining beer volumes.

Molson Coors Beverage Company: Update following upgrade to Baa1

Our credit view of this issuer reflects its geographic diversification, market leadership position and strong brand.

Moody's Ratings assigns Baa2 to Molson Coors' euro notes; outlook posi...

Moody's Ratings (Moody's) today assigned Baa2 ratings to the gtd senior unsecured euro notes offered by Molson Coors Beverage Company ("Molson Coors"). The proceeds will be used for general corporate purposes including refinancing the €800 million gtd senior unsecured Euro notes due in July 2024. Mo...
